在Angular或其他地方创建响应式顶部菜单可以通过以下步骤实现:
- 创建一个顶部菜单组件:首先,创建一个Angular组件来表示顶部菜单。该组件应该包含一个HTML模板,用于显示菜单项和响应式布局。
- 使用Angular的响应式布局:Angular提供了Flex布局和Grid布局等响应式布局选项,可以帮助我们创建适应不同屏幕大小的顶部菜单。通过使用这些布局选项,我们可以轻松地实现菜单项的自适应和重新排列。
- 添加交互功能:为了使顶部菜单具有交互功能,我们可以使用Angular的事件绑定和路由功能。通过为菜单项添加点击事件绑定,我们可以在用户点击菜单项时执行相应的操作。同时,我们可以使用Angular的路由功能来导航到不同的页面或组件。
- 使用CSS样式美化菜单:为了使顶部菜单具有吸引力和易用性,我们可以使用CSS样式来美化菜单项的外观。可以使用CSS属性和选择器来设置菜单项的颜色、字体、背景等样式。
- 响应式顶部菜单的应用场景:响应式顶部菜单适用于各种Web应用程序,特别是那些需要在不同设备上提供一致用户体验的应用程序。例如,电子商务网站的顶部菜单可以根据屏幕大小和设备类型来显示不同的菜单项,以提供更好的用户导航体验。
推荐的腾讯云相关产品和产品介绍链接地址:
- 腾讯云云服务器(CVM):提供可扩展的云服务器实例,适用于各种应用场景。产品介绍链接
- 腾讯云对象存储(COS):提供安全可靠的云端存储服务,适用于存储和管理大量非结构化数据。产品介绍链接
- 腾讯云云数据库MySQL版(TencentDB for MySQL):提供高性能、可扩展的云数据库服务,适用于各种Web应用程序。产品介绍链接
请注意,以上推荐的腾讯云产品仅供参考,其他云计算品牌商也提供类似的产品和服务。